Revenge Is Sweet for Paignton

Summary


Western Counties leaders Paignton took a 50-point hammering when they went to Wadebridge prior to Christmas. The boot was on the other foot at Queens Park when the Cherries won the rematch 31-7

Paignton shot 21 points clear in the first half-hour, starting with a try on 12 minutes when No.8 Pete Mortimore crossed near the posts. Ten minutes later, scrum-half Andy Sandercock dived over after pressure at a five-metre scrum. The best try of the game came when centre Sam Nelson-Smith burst through the Wadebridge 22. Full-back James Wood converted all three tries.
